Bourbon Roasted Cherries
Name: Bourbon Roasted Cherries Image: https://bellalimento.com/wp-content/plugins/simple-recipe-pro/assets/placeholder.png Description: Prep Time: Cook Time: Inactive Time: Total Time: Total Servings: Ingredients: 1 container fresh cherries – stems removed 2 tablespoons brown sugar 1/8 teaspoon kosher salt 1/8 teaspoon black pepper 1/4 cup bourbon Directions: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Place cherries into a shallow roasting pan. Top with sugar, salt and pepper. Gently shake pan to distribute. Bake for approximately 10 minutes. Add bourbon. Continue cooking for additional 5-10 minutes until bubbly. Allow cherries to cool. Remove pits. Notes:
